Freigeben über


Definieren von Berichtsdatasets in einer Teradata-Datenbank (Berichts-Generator 2.0)

Berichts-Generator 2.0 bietet eine Datenverarbeitungserweiterung, die das Abrufen von Berichtsdaten aus einer relationalen Teradata-Datenquelle unterstützt. Wenn Sie die Verbindung mit einer Teradata-Datenquelle hergestellt haben, können Sie ein Berichtsdataset erstellen, in dem die Daten definiert werden, die Sie in Ihrem Bericht verwenden möchten.

HinweisHinweis

Bevor Sie eine Verbindung mit einer Teradata-Datenquelle herstellen können, muss vom Systemadministrator die richtige Version des .NET-Datenproviders auf dem Berichterstellungsclient und auf dem Berichtsserver installiert werden. Weitere Informationen finden Sie unter Beispielverbindungen (Berichts-Generator 2.0).

Um eine Datasetabfrage zu erstellen, können Sie eine vorhandene Abfrage aus einer .sql-Datei oder .rdl-Datei importieren oder ihre eigene Abfrage in einem textbasierten Abfrage-Designer erstellen. Sie können Abfragetext eingeben, der SQL-Anweisungen, einen Makronamen oder den Namen einer gespeicherten Prozedur enthält. Weitere Informationen finden Sie unter Benutzeroberfläche des textbasierten Abfrage-Designers (Berichts-Generator 2.0). Sie können auch Dataseteigenschaften angeben und Berichtsparameter sowie Abfrageparameter definieren. Weitere Informationen finden Sie unter Vorgehensweise: Abrufen von Daten aus einer Teradata-Datenquelle (Berichts-Generator 2.0).

Um ein Dataset aus einem Berichtsmodell zu erstellen, das auf einer Teradata-Datenquelle basiert, muss das Modell in Modell-Designer in Business Intelligence Development Studio entworfen und auf einem Berichtsserver veröffentlicht werden. Dieses Feature ist mit SQL Server 2008 Reporting Services verfügbar Weitere Informationen finden Sie in "Erstellen und Verwenden Teradata-basierter Berichtsmodelle" in der Reporting Services-Dokumentation in der SQL Server-Onlinedokumentation.

Verwenden von Abfrageparametern

Wenn die Abfrage Parameter enthält, werden automatisch Berichtsparameter in der Berichtsdefinition erstellt, wenn Sie die Abfrage ausführen. Bei der Ausführung des Berichts werden die Werte für die Berichtsparameter an die Abfrageparameter übergeben. Wenn Sie mehrwertige Parameter verwenden, müssen Sie möglicherweise die Syntax der Abfrage ändern. Weitere Informationen finden Sie unter Hinzufügen von Parametern zum Bericht (Berichts-Generator 2.0).

Verwenden von Makros

Sie können Makros verwenden, um Daten in einem Dataset zurückzugeben. Wählen Sie dazu im Textfeld Befehlstyp den Eintrag Text aus, und geben Sie dann in einer EXECUTE-Anweisung den Namen des Makros und die zugehörigen Eingabeparameter an.

Verwenden gespeicherter Prozeduren

Sie können gespeicherte Prozeduren verwenden, um Daten in einem Dataset zurückzugeben. Wählen Sie dazu im Textfeld Befehlstyp den Eintrag StoredProcedure aus, und geben Sie dann den Namen der gespeicherten Prozedur an. Ausgabeparameter für gespeicherte Prozeduren werden nicht unterstützt.